The Road To Healings by Mosuro Hafsah Oluwatobi
Though my heart is broken, I will mend,
For hope and love are my best friends.
I will rise above this pain,
And in my heart, joy will reign.
My sadness may be deep,
But I'll find strength and keep.
For though I'm hurting now,
My healing will begin somehow.
So I'll keep hope alive,
And with love, I'll thrive.
Though my heart is scarred and sore,
I'll find healing at my core.
For in time, all wounds will heal,
And the pain, it will reveal
A strength and resilience deep,
That will help me to keep.
And as the days go by,
I'll begin to ask "why?"
Why did this pain come to be?
And how will I find glee?
But in time, I will see,
The answer comes in the night,
When sleep brings dreams so bright.
I see myself, happy and free,
Living life with glee.
I realize then, with a smile,
That this pain is only for a while.
It's a chapter in my book,
A lesson to help me look
At life in a new light,
With hope and delight.
For though the pain is real,
My heart is strong and will heal.
The road to healing is long,
But I'll be strong, and I'll be strong.
I'll focus on the good in life,
And find joy in the smallest strife.
I'll seek out the silver linings,
And keep my heart from whinings.
For even when things seem bleak,
There's always something to seek.
I'll find it, with hope and grace,
And a smile on my face.
